Output 58c61361ea838423747b393a4c7f377cfaffa13393bb4e467514c4b01d416020:2

value
13098604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0bd780fdb0dfa0e05fded0b3802a73229a4aa4a OP_EQUAL
address
MUPUZwGp8w3mtQss89cX48h97rmmtTfpKK
transaction
58c61361ea838423747b393a4c7f377cfaffa13393bb4e467514c4b01d416020
spent
true